Transaction 872d3b049e9539befb509772d3df1b5fbb0451650cfee4da6a33aa8972fc606f

3 Input
1 Outputs
  • 872d3b049e9539befb509772d3df1b5fbb0451650cfee4da6a33aa8972fc606f:0
  • value  18711045
    address  1changerPHuUgXPdSHRxBd2wWT2TdQB1y